背景
ASE(Atomic Simulation Environment)是一个用于设置、操作、运行、可视化和分析原子级模拟的工具和 Python 模块集合。ASE 提供了与不同计算代码的接口,通过计算器(Calculators)与核心的 Atoms 对象结合,支持多种算法和模拟任务。ASE 的代码基于 GNU LGPL 许可证,可以自由使用和修改。
步骤
1. 该程序的官网上详细介绍了安装过程及所需的环境

建议安装python(本人此前测试安装的是3.6版本的python,后续因pip版本不够无法正常使用该程序,可单独更新pip版本,在终端中输入“python -m pip install --upgrade pip”)


默认你已经安装了python环境,如果有问题的话,本文最后附上了安装教程。
2. 通过 pip 安装 ASE(打开终端,输入下面的命令):
pip install ase

python官网:python官网
ASE官网:ASE官网
python安装过程:Windows安装python3.6教程
其它可能有用的资料:ASE使用笔记,ASE 项目使用教程
更新:
重新安装了python3.12版本并配置ase


这里补充所需的其他环境配置过程:
Python 3.9 or newer:
![]()
NumPy (base N-dimensional array package):

安装:pip install numpy
验证:python -c "import numpy; print('NumPy版本:', numpy.__version__)"
SciPy (library for scientific computing):

安装:pip install scipy
验证:python -c "import scipy; print('SciPy版本:', scipy.__version__)"
Matplotlib (plotting):

安装:pip install matplotlib
验证:python -c "import matplotlib; print('Matplotlib版本:', matplotlib.__version__)"
1526

被折叠的 条评论
为什么被折叠?



